Solidity optimization, within the context of cryptocurrency, options trading, and financial derivatives, fundamentally concerns minimizing gas costs and maximizing code efficiency within smart contracts. This process involves meticulous code refactoring, data structure selection, and algorithmic improvements to reduce the computational resources required for execution on a blockchain. Effective optimization is crucial for reducing transaction fees, improving scalability, and ensuring the economic viability of decentralized applications, particularly those involving complex derivative instruments.
